Microneedling involves the strategic use of tiny needles to create controlled micro-injuries in the skin. These minute punctures trigger the body's natural healing process, leading to the production of new collagen and elastin. This surge in these essential proteins contributes to a smoother, more youthful complexion.

Additionally, microneedling effectively addresses a variety of skin issues, including fine lines and wrinkles, acne scars, hyperpigmentation, and visible pores. Microneedling: The Science of Glowing Skin

Microneedling is a minimally invasive cosmetic procedure that stimulates collagen production in the skin. Fine needles are used to create controlled micro-injuries in the dermis, triggering the body's natural healing process. This technique results in enhanced skin texture, reduced hyperpigmentation, and an overall brighter complexion.

Many studies have shown the efficacy of microneedling for a variety of skin issues.
